titleOfInvention A PROCEDURE TO DISINFECT A SUBSTRATE
abstract SUBSTRATE DISINFECTION METHOD. IT CONSISTS OF MIXING, JUST BEFORE ITS USE, AN AQUEOUS SOLUTION CONTAINING BETWEEN 0.01 AND 0.6% OF A COMPOUND THAT RELEASES CHLORINE DIOXIDE SOLUBLE IN WATER, SUCH AS SODIUM CHLORITE; AND AN AQUEOUS SOLUTION CONTAINING A WATER SOLUBLE ORGANIC ACID, WHOSE VALUE OF PK IS BETWEEN 2.8 AND 4.2, SO THAT THE PH OF THE SOLUTION IS LESS THAN 7.0, AND A NEIGHBORHOOD POLYHYDROXYL COMPOUND; AND APPLY THE MIXTURE SO OBTAINED TO THE SUBSTRATE, AT ROOM TEMPERATURE. IT HAS APPLICATIONS FOR THE GERMICIDAL TREATMENT OF RECEPTACLES AND UTENSILS FOR FOOD, MEDICAL SUPPLIES AND SKIN DISEASES.
